Check Engine Light 2012 Honda Accord

Posted on 02 May 2024

Engine management light ford focus 2005

Engine Management Light Ford Focus 2005 - Ford Focus Review

Engine Management Light Ford Focus 2005 - Ford Focus Review

Engine Management Light Ford Focus 2005 - Ford Focus Review

Engine Management Light Ford Focus 2005 - Ford Focus Review

© 2024 Fix Workshop